Shmuel Jaffe Cohen is a scholar working on Immunology, Molecular Biology and Surgery. According to data from OpenAlex, Shmuel Jaffe Cohen has authored 15 papers receiving a total of 751 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 9 papers in Immunology, 6 papers in Molecular Biology and 2 papers in Surgery. Recurrent topics in Shmuel Jaffe Cohen’s work include T-cell and B-cell Immunology (4 papers), Phagocytosis and Immune Regulation (3 papers) and Immune Response and Inflammation (3 papers). Shmuel Jaffe Cohen is often cited by papers focused on T-cell and B-cell Immunology (4 papers), Phagocytosis and Immune Regulation (3 papers) and Immune Response and Inflammation (3 papers). Shmuel Jaffe Cohen collaborates with scholars based in Israel, United States and Italy. Shmuel Jaffe Cohen's co-authors include Irun R. Cohen, Michal Cohen-Sfady, Meirav Pevsner‐Fischer, Liat Rousso-Noori, Vered Morad, Dov Zipori, Alexandra Zanin‐Zhorov, R. Alon, Sara W. Feigelson and Galina V. Yamshchikov and has published in prestigious journals such as Blood, Nature Immunology and The Journal of Immunology.
